Vehicle Collision Intake Needs Early Liability and Insurance Facts

Vehicle collision calls usually come in fast and with a lot going on at once. A caller may be dealing with pain, vehicle damage, insurance calls, and missed work while trying to explain a car accident, truck accident, or motorcycle accident clearly. Intakes need to pick up the facts that shape liability and coverage early in that conversation. A better first call makes it easier to tell whether the case needs a quick follow-up.

Useful signs of a stronger vehicle collision intake include:

  • The call states if it was a car accident, a truck accident, or a motorcycle accident
  • The intake captures who caused the crash and why
  • The caller mentions police reports, witnesses, or citations
  • The intake confirms treatment, injuries, and follow-up care
  • The conversation identifies insurance coverage and claim status

Treatment Status Helps Screen for Real Injury Development

A personal injury intake becomes more useful when the firm knows whether the caller has started treatment, gone to the hospital, or done nothing yet. That information helps show whether the injury claim is developing in a way that supports stronger case potential. Intakes for personal injury attorneys work better when treatment facts are collected early instead of patched together later. Detailed treatment information gives the screening process more substance from the first call.

Useful signs of stronger case potential during intake include:

  • The caller can explain current treatment or recent medical care
  • The intake confirms emergency care, imaging, or specialist visits
  • The conversation identifies missed work or physical restrictions
  • The injuries are described with specifics instead of broad pain language
  • The caller can connect the treatment directly to the accident

Weak First Intake Calls Let Strong Injury Cases Slip

The first call can weaken a case long before anyone realizes what was missed. When intake stays too broad, moves too fast, or never gets to the facts that shape case value, strong claims can blend in with weaker ones. Legal Leads Group helps firms improve that first stage so intake captures the details that actually matter for case direction. A multichannel marketing system only works when intake can handle the range of calls it generates.

Common intake problems that cause strong cases to slip include:

  • Missing fault details after a car accident or truck accident
  • Incomplete injury information after emergency care or follow-up treatment
  • Weak documentation of missed work, wage loss, or daily limitations
  • No clear notes about insurance contact or adjuster involvement
  • Broad summaries that never explain why the case needs fast review
